ini.mixexp2: Simple estimation for the mixture of two exponential distributions
Description
Compute a simple (preliminary) estimation for the tree parameters of
the mixture of two exponential distributions

Details
This function gives estimators using several methods if necessary. The
goal is to find the rates rate1, rate2 and the mixing
probability prob1 with the 'feasibility' constraints 0 <
rate1< rate2 and 0 < prob1 < 1.
First the method of moments is used. If the estimates are feasible
they are returned with method="moments". If
not, the estimates are derived using two linear regressions. A
regression without constant using only the smallest values gives an
estimator of the mean rate. A regression using only the largest
values gives rate1 and prob1. Yet the constraints must
be fulfilled. If they are, the estimates are returned (together with
method ="Hreg" suggesting a cumulative hazard
regression). If not, a (poor) default estimate is returned with
method ="arbitrary".
